My name is Catrina Armas, and I am a fellow parish member here at All Saints. I currently work for the Alameda County Community Food Bank. Through a network of 275 community based organizations, including food pantries, soup kitchens, after-school programs, senior centers, shelters and other community-based organizations, the Food Bank provides food assistance to 49,000 people each week. In 2009, 1 in 6 residents of Alameda County used our services; 43% of them children.

This year, nearly 17 million kids face hunger. That’s almost one in four. But, there is hope. Thanks to programs like Share Our Strength’s Great American Bake Sale, we can all do out part to end childhood hunger in America.

Plumerias





Yummy! These look like my hair flowers! Lol.



This was the first time I've used gumpaste. I'd made the flowers with fondant, but they were flat and I was hoping with the gumpaste they would be more shaped. It didn't turn out that way. lol.

I guess I should've researched it a bit more because I found what I needed was some thing called a flower shaper which looks like a shallow tiny bowl with a hole at the bottom (for the stem). So instead, I just formed foil into shallow bowls, which worked okay but the flowers still flattened out. I'll have to play around with gumpaste more, but nonetheless they turned out pretty cute! hehe.

Instead of dying the gumpaste, I decided ot use the cool cake spray that Mr.Ace of Cakes himself created for Michaels. It worked pretty well, except for when i tried to isolate the colors (ie: bottom right plumeria).
